305 switching tbi heads on 92 firebird

I got a 305 tbi, can vortec heads from a 305 or 350 fit on my 92 firebird??

Re: 305 switching tbi heads on 92 firebird

Originally Posted by Chevy_man_88
I got a 305 tbi, can vortec heads from a 305 or 350 fit on my 92 firebird??
Yes, both will physically bolt on, but the 350 heads will have a larger combustion chamber and therefore LOWER your compression ratio.
You will LOSE power.

Re: 305 switching tbi heads on 92 firebird

he is correct and the 305tbi is already at something like 8.5.1 compression ratios. that's a dud. vortec heads are a great upgrade but then you have to change the intake manifold as well. a set of stock vortec heads are fairly affordable but by the time you buy a manifold as well you could almost buy a better set of heads made for the 305. 175-180cc heads are good for a 305. the set im looking at have a 56cc combustion chambers that will raise the compression ration closer to 9.5.1. the better heads and increase in compression will be power you can feel.

Re: 305 switching tbi heads on 92 firebird

305 TBI cars are at 9:3 or 9:5 compression stock. Big upgrade to go with 305 Vortec heads and a carb Vortec intake can be bought cheap as well as an adapter to use your TBI with it. Still won't be a rocket id be looking for a 350 if I was wanting to make power.
